### Failed-check finding names the Strix sandbox instead of the gateway

- `opencode-review-dispatch.yml`'s `emit_strix_provider_failure_finding` rendered one fixed finding for every `STRIX_PROVIDER_UNAVAILABLE` line, whose Root cause read "The contextual-orchestrator gateway or its discovered provider pool was unavailable for this run". `#1953` had just given the Strix sandbox bootstrap failure its own second verdict token (`STRIX_SANDBOX_UNAVAILABLE`) precisely because that attribution is wrong for it -- the sandbox container never reaches its Caido proxy, so the run dies before the gateway serves anything -- and this consumer re-applied the wrong attribution one step downstream, into the review findings and the failure census. The emitter now branches on the second token: a sandbox verdict gets a finding that names Strix's sandbox, says the verdict does not name the gateway, and tells the reader not to change gateway or provider configuration on its strength. A `STRIX_PROVIDER_UNAVAILABLE` line without the token keeps its existing text verbatim, so the gateway class has no regression surface. No test covered this finding text at all before (`gateway or its discovered provider pool` matched nothing under `tests/`); `tests/test_opencode_dispatch_strix_sandbox_finding.py` now runs the production emitter from the published run block and pins both directions plus the no-signal case. Refs #1953, #1935.

### Strix gate keeps a recovered transient model error from failing a completed scan

- `scripts/ci/strix_quick_gate.sh` `sanitize_known_strix_report_warnings` now also strips strix-agent's `strix.core.execution: transient model/provider error for <agent>; replaying turn (attempt n/m, backoff Ns): …` WARNING lines before the report failure-signal scan. strix-agent 1.5.3 (`strix/core/execution.py:763`) emits that line only inside its bounded transient-retry branch, immediately before the replay runs; an exhausted retry logs `agent run failed for …; marking failed` at ERROR with a traceback and exits non-zero, and both of those still fail the gate. Observed on `.github#1689` run `34013778497`: a completed 63-minute scan (`run.json` `completed`, SARIF 0 results, attempt exit 0) was failed closed as `STRIX_PROVIDER_UNAVAILABLE … exhausted` on three such warnings, and the scheduler then dispatched another same-head scan. The pattern is anchored before the exception repr so the same class keeps matching after a gateway pin advance changes the exception type; re-verify the message format on every strix-agent bump. One documented side effect: when a provider's 503 body appears only inside a retry line's exception repr, removing that line also removes the only text `has_strix_report_provider_failure_signal` would have matched in the report log, which can make `is_model_retryable_error`'s report-only branch read a genuine outage as non-retryable. The direction is fail-closed (an exhausted retry still exits non-zero with its ERROR and traceback retained), and with a contextual-orchestrator primary the verdict branch answers before that classifier is consulted, so no path today changes its outcome; if fallback-model classification is ever wanted for a non-gateway primary, read the pre-sanitize attempt copy that `preserve_attempt_log` already keeps. Tests: `tests/test_strix_recovered_transient_sanitizer.py`.
